Basically, there are two types of health insurance coverage: private and government-sponsored.
This is further divided into the following types:
- Private insurance for health care
This is health insurance that is not paid for by the government and is paid for by the person who needs it.
- Plans based on work
The company you work for gives you this health insurance plan. You can also take advantage of a family member's health insurance plan if you are on their list of dependents. This plan covers the immediate family.
- Insurance plans that are bought directly
If you don't think the coverage the government or your employer gives you is enough, you can buy a separate plan on your own.
- Health insurance plans paid for by the government
These are plans that the government pays for. There are different levels of coverage, from the local to the state to the federal.
This plan is required by law and comes in several forms:
- Medicare
This is a health insurance programme that people all over the country can sign up for. People who are older than 65 can get Medicare benefits. People with certain disabilities may also get them.
- Health insurance for children through the states
This is a programme that the state is in charge of. It may be called something different in each state, but the main goal of this programme is to help kids whose parents can't take care of them get health care.
- Medicaid
This is a package of health insurance that the state also sells. As the name suggests, this medical help may have a different name in other states. The main idea, though, is to give people who need it health insurance benefits.
- Health care for troops and veterans
There are a number of health care benefits and insurance plans for active and retired military members. These plans include their immediate families and anyone who lives after them.
Also, veterans and their families can get health insurance through the Department of Veterans Affairs.
